My suggestion would be to rub it with EVOO then season with salt, pepper, garlic and if you like it rosemary. I believe that the seasonings should be simple and let the flavor from that great cut of meat speak for itself
 
You can use pretty much anything, but personally I prefer nice & simple. 2parts black pepper, 1 part salt, 1 part garlic powder, 1part paprika.

Any decent rub will work, I just wouldn't use anything too powerful.
 
I agree! I used sal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, and a little olive oil. I smoked using cherry wood and it turned out great. With such a good cut of meat keeping is simple is the best way.
 
I just did one with some garlic slivers embedded in the meat and rubbed with CBP and sea salt held on with EVOO
